Abstract

491,113. Bracelets. CARTIER SOC. ANON. Feb. 23, 1937, No. 5465. Convention date, April 29, 1936. [A Specification was laid open to inspection under Sect. 91 of the Acts, Aug. 26, 1937.] [Class 43] An expanding bracelet in the form of a split ring is composed of a number of main elements such as 23, 24, 25, connected together by binding means such as 23<1>, 24<1> which are hinged at each end to the main elements and provided with cams 30 supported by springs 31 on the main elements. As shown, the binding means may penetrate the main elements and be pivoted to lugs on the inside thereof. The springs 31 may be leaf springs (as shown) or coil or torsional springs. The edges c, e of the apertures in the main elements through which the binding' means pass form stops to prevent the bracelet opening or closing too far. The Specification as open to inspection under Sect. 91 describes also an expanding bracelet in which a number of elements are hinged together to form a split ring and the hinge of one element, Fig. 3 (Cancelled), is formed with a central knuckle 7 which fits within a recess 8 in the adjacent element, Fig. 4 (Cancelled), between two knuckles 9, the element hinging on a pin passed through the knuckles 7, 9. Spring blades 12 fitted in recesses 11 in one element engage in recesses 10 in the other element and resist expansion of the bracelet. When using this form of hinge with large bracelets, V-shaped recesses may be cut in the outside of the bracelets at each hinge to allow pivoting of the various elements and the recesses may be covered by thin bent strips. This subject-matter does not appear in the Specification as accepted.
